Rotary lobe pumps

Flexibility and efficiency

Rotary lobe pumps are robust and compact positive displacement pumps that are used in almost all areas of industry. Powerful, low-pulsation and gentle, they pump various media, including abrasive, viscous, sticky, particle- and gas-laden media.

These pumps are particularly suitable for pumping liquids ranging from low-viscosity media to highly viscous media. The pump can be operated in both directions of rotation and can be easily equipped with different drive systems.

How the rotary lobe pump works

Two counter-rotating pistons in a housing form the conveying chambers. During rotation, the chambers on the suction side enlarge, fill with the medium and transport it to the pressure side. There, the chambers shrink, displacing the medium. This principle ensures even and gentle conveying. By changing the direction of rotation, the conveying direction of the medium can easily be reversed.

Use and operation of the rotary lobe pump

Key advantages in operation

The ease of maintenance of the rotary lobe pumps allows the operating personnel to easily replace all wear parts such as pistons, mechanical seals or wear inserts directly at the pump's place of use without dismantling pipelines and drives. These compact pumps also impress with their excellent controllability at variable flow rates and delivery pressures. Their robust design ensures reliable and efficient handling of demanding media, making them the ideal choice for your applications.

Design, variants and selection criteria

The reliable function and low energy consumption of the pump depend to a large extent on the correct design. Specifications for the pumped medium such as temperature, viscosity, density and solids content determine the choice of pump unit and its size, in addition to process data such as flow rate, pressure and operating conditions. The materials used and their surface quality must also be suitable for the respective application. Optional requirements such as explosion protection, necessary certificates or special standards are also crucial. Structured recording of these parameters ensures that the solution is technically suitable, reliable and efficient in the long term.

Depending on the version, the pumps can run dry for short periods and are ideal for the suction of residual liquids.

Aqueous or highly viscous media are no problem. The speed of the pump is reduced for pumping highly viscous fluids. Thanks to the flexible speed, a pump can be used for pumping low-viscosity and high-viscosity media.

The delivery rate can be adapted to the respective pumping task via the pump speed. The high efficiency remains the same at any speed. The delivery range depends on the motor and pump size.

Pump housings are available in cast iron, cast steel, aluminum, stainless steel, duplex steel or Hastelloy.

Yes, we offer ready-to-connect, ATEX Directive (2014/34/EU) compliant, stationary, mobile or submerged pump units to meet your exact requirements and wishes.

On request, our rotary lobe pumps can be manufactured in accordance with Regulation EC 1935/2004, FDA §177.2600, UK WRAS or DIN 24256 / DIN 24255.

The rotary lobe pumps are available in a variety of different versions, including versions with hydraulic motor, bevel gear motor, semi-mounted gear motor or three-phase motor, as well as mobile versions with diesel engine. Pumps with feed screws are also available.
The pumps can be installed vertically, horizontally or suspended.

The oil in the quench chamber cools and lubricates the seals.
In the event of a seal failure, the intermediate chamber protects the gearbox against the ingress of the pumped liquid from the pump chamber. This ensures maximum operational reliability and service life.
The liquid in the quench chamber can be specified according to the conveying task, e.g. food-grade oil.

Depending on the application, different rotary lobe geometries can be used. A distinction is made between single-lobe, double-lobe and three-lobe displacers. There are also coiled pistons for the three-lobe displacers.

The most common materials for all-metal pistons are hardened steel, various stainless steels and Hastelloy. Plastic pistons are often made of NBR, FKM or EPDM; PUR and PFA are also available.
